When writing a research paper, it's important to find sources you can trust such as scholarly journals, news and news magazines, books, and respected encyclopedias. In the case of a study on Walmart, business newspapers and magazines, as well as books, are likely to be your best choices to build a works cited list and provide reputable citations.
Walmart has a bad reputation for the effect it has on local economies as well as the way it treats employees. Stories from small towns across the country have cropped up in recent years covering this topic. A Walmart store will open up in town, causing smaller, mom-and-pop shops to close, and then they themselves will pack up and leave town. The community is left without a grocery store or pharmacy, and the hundreds of people employed at the store are left without jobs. Since Walmart pays its employees an estimated $3 less per hour than other stores, the new jobs that it brings to a community are not worth the pain the stores create.
Walmart's corporate website paints a picture of a plan to increase wages, invest in education and training, and continue to promote from within. One way to approach a research paper on this topic might be to compare the way that Walmart advertises their policies versus what the news reports real employees think and feel.
